Job Description: LCSW

Responsible To: Mental Health Supervisor

Position Summary: Provide all social work services, including clinical services such as diagnosing mental, emotional, behavioral, developmental, and addictive disorders, developing treatment plans, and providing psychotherapy.

Location(s):  8785 West Bellfort Street, Houston, TX 77031

 9896 Bissonnet Street, Houston, TX 77036

Qualifications:

· Qualified candidates MUST have a valid and active license as an LCSW in the state of Texas.

· Minimum Master’s Degree in Social Work from an accredited college or university.

· Must have a Valid Texas driver’s license and proof of automobile insurance.

Experience:

· Must possess a working knowledge of techniques to manage symptoms of mental illness and prevent relapse.

· Must demonstrate familiarity with area-wide community resources relevant to mental health and basic needs-related services.

· Must demonstrate ability to provide hopeful, supportive and effective rehabilitation.

· Experience in substance abuse field is not required, but preferred.

Significant Duties and Functions

· Follow all ADAPT policies and procedures and exercise good judgment and initiative in keeping with the varied and ever-changing needs of clients served;

· Work schedule is highly dependent on client needs and can be ever-changing

· Follow infection disease control Policies and Procedures

· Maintains client confidentiality and adherence to HIPAA requirements at all times

· Provides services in the community using personal vehicle

· Ability to work in a dynamic team setting with medical and clinical professionals

· Share 24-hour on-call responsibilities including face-to-face interventions with other members of the team

· Provide direct care in determining patient’s status and issues by interviewing them, obtaining personal information and medical history.

· Design treatment and rehabilitation program by using their knowledge of alcohol and drug dependency and counseling, while tailoring the process based on patient’s needs.

· Restore patients to productive roles by educating them about available community based organizations, and social and employment services.

· Develop treatment plans related to rehab services goals

· Provide individual facilitation of skills-building and psycho-educational groups

· Coordinate clients’ individual recovery needs internally and externally in the community

· All other duties as required'
